What you’ll do :

  • Provides Speech Therapy services to clients and initiates referrals when appropriate and in accordance with Speech Therapy Department procedures.
  • Evaluates clients to obtain data necessary for treatment planning and implementation. Conducts specialized evaluations as indicated.
  • Develops treatment plans by identifying a problem list, including short and long term goals and methods to achieve identified goals.
  • Coordinates treatment plan for client and provides copies for family and other professionals.
  • Implements and conducts treatment plan as outlined in treatment plan.
  • Monitors client’s response to intervention and modifies treatment as indicated to attain goals in accordance with physician orders.
  • Documents results of clients’ assessment, treatment, follow-up, and termination of services.
  • Adapts treatment to meet the individual needs of the client.
  • Recommends and obtains appropriate equipment to improve client’s communication. Instructs client and family in use of augmentative communication devices.
  • Instructs client and family in appropriate speech-language procedures or home program to allow carry over of therapeutic remediation and goals in daily activities.
  • Participates in client, family, and staff education.
